Religious Studies at University of California - Santa Cruz

If you plan to study religious studies, take a look at what University of California - Santa Cruz has to offer and decide if the program is a good match for you. Get started with the following essential facts.

UC Santa Cruz is located in Santa Cruz, California and approximately 19,161 students attend the school each year. In the 2020-2021 academic year, 1 student received a bachelor's degree in religion from UC Santa Cruz.
